隨著網路安全威脅的日益嚴重,滲透測試已成為許多組織評估和加強資安防護的標準做法。然而,模擬真實攻擊的本質意味著滲透測試常常游走在法律和道德的灰色地帶。本文將深入探討滲透測試中的法律與倫理問題,以及如何在保護組織安全和尊重個人權益之間尋求平衡。
滲透測試面臨的主要法律和道德挑戰包括:
- 授權範圍:確保測試活動不超出委託方授權的範圍。
- 資料保護:處理在測試過程中可能接觸到的敏感資訊。
- 第三方系統:處理與目標系統相連接的第三方系統。
- 跨境測試:在不同司法管轄區進行測試時的法律合規性。
- 責任界定:明確測試過程中可能造成的損害的責任歸屬。
在法律方面,滲透測試者需要特別注意以下幾點:
- 取得明確的書面授權:詳細說明測試的範圍、方法和時間。
- 遵守相關法規:如個人資料保護法、電腦處理個人資料保護法等。
- 避免未經授權的資料存取:即使技術上可行,也不應存取超出授權範圍的資料。
- 謹慎處理發現的漏洞:按照約定的流程報告漏洞,避免未經授權的披露。
在道德層面,滲透測試者面臨的困境更加複雜:
- 隱私與安全的平衡:如何在發現安全漏洞的同時,最大限度地保護個人隱私。
- 知情同意:如何在不影響測試有效性的前提下,適當通知相關人員。
- 利益衝突:如何處理在測試中發現的可能危害委託方利益的資訊。
- 社會責任:在發現嚴重漏洞時,如何平衡保密義務和預防潛在危害的責任。
為了應對這些挑戰,滲透測試行業需要建立健全的倫理準則和最佳實踐。一些可能的方向包括:
- 制定行業標準:建立統一的滲透測試倫理準則和操作規範。
- 加強培訓:提高測試人員的法律意識和道德素養。
- 透明度:與委託方保持透明溝通,清晰說明測試的範圍和可能的風險。
- 最小化原則:在達成測試目標的前提下,盡量減少對系統和資料的干擾。
- 安全報告機制:建立安全的漏洞報告和資訊交換渠道。
在實際操作中,滲透測試者可以採取以下措施來降低法律和道德風險:
- 詳細的測試計劃:明確定義測試的範圍、方法和目標。
- 資料處理協議:與委託方簽訂明確的資料處理和保密協議。
- 實時溝通:在測試過程中與委託方保持密切溝通,及時報告重要發現。
- 安全的測試環境:盡可能在隔離的環境中進行測試,減少對生產系統的影響。
- 完整的文件記錄:詳細記錄所有測試活動,以備後續審核。
隨著資訊科技的快速發展,滲透測試的法律和道德問題也在不斷演變。例如,物聯網設備的普及帶來了新的隱私挑戰,人工智慧技術的應用可能導致測試結果的偏差。這要求滲透測試者不斷更新自己的知識,並保持對新興問題的敏感性。
另一個值得關注的趨勢是跨國合作的增加。隨著企業業務的全球化,滲透測試可能需要跨越多個國家和地區。這不僅涉及技術挑戰,還需要應對不同國家的法律法規和文化差異。